About the Item
A charming and spirited Art Deco study, Clown showcases Jean Aumond’s playful approach to costume, colour, and character. Signed Jean Aumond lower right, this work on paper combines pencil, watercolour, and touches of gouache, bringing the figure to life with delicate yet vibrant detail. Active between 1918 and 1965, Aumond was known for his elegant and decorative illustrations, often celebrating theatrical and performance subjects with a refined sense of line and composition.
